Transaction 3d579e34d59ed8828aa824897e1adac81e5a68eff101f186ff7d6ae50f885366
1 Input
2 Outputs
- 3d579e34d59ed8828aa824897e1adac81e5a68eff101f186ff7d6ae50f885366:0
- 3d579e34d59ed8828aa824897e1adac81e5a68eff101f186ff7d6ae50f885366:1
value 140000
address 35oAWMMFN2LhuDgJHY4izo4VFtR4WRnZQt
value 451076
address 3BHkk4MSBWGaem1qzFYoQH7dfL3wqWWYJS